Sarah Abigail Mumford 1788–1866 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: January 4,1788
Birth Location: Salem County, New Jersey, USA
Death Date: 18 Dec 1866
Death Location: Lyons,PA
Father: David Mumford
Mother: Abigail Poole
Spouse(s):
Children(s): Anna Bratty
The story of Sarah Abigail Mumford began in 1788 in Salem County, New Jersey, USA. Sarah Abigail Mumford married Wm Mcfadden, and had children including Anna Callom Bratty. Sarah Abigail Mumford passed away in 1866 in Lyons,PA.
